Overview

The pneumatic component test bench is an essential tool in industrial settings for ensuring the reliability and performance of pneumatic systems. It is designed to simulate various operating conditions, allowing engineers to validate the functionality and durability of components before deployment. These benches are widely used in manufacturing, automotive, and aerospace industries. Modern test benches are equipped with advanced features like digital controls, automated test sequences, and data logging capabilities. This ensures accurate and repeatable results, which are critical for quality assurance and compliance with industry standards.

Structure and Working Principle

A typical pneumatic component test bench consists of a pressure generator, control panel, measurement instruments, and a test chamber. The pressure generator creates the required air pressure, while the control panel allows operators to adjust parameters like pressure and flow rate. The working principle involves subjecting the component to controlled pressure cycles and monitoring its response. Sensors and gauges record data such as leakage rates, response times, and endurance under stress. This data is then analyzed to determine the component's suitability for specific applications.

Key Features

Pneumatic component test benches are known for their precision and versatility. Key features include adjustable pressure settings, which allow testing under varying conditions, and digital displays for real-time monitoring. Many models also offer automated test sequences, reducing human error and increasing efficiency. Advanced benches may include software for data analysis and reporting, providing valuable insights into component performance and potential failure points.

Application Areas

These test benches are used across multiple industries where pneumatic systems are critical. In the automotive sector, they test brake systems and suspension components. Manufacturing plants use them to validate the performance of pneumatic tools and machinery. The aerospace industry relies on these benches for testing hydraulic and pneumatic systems in aircraft. Additionally, they are used in research and development to innovate and improve pneumatic technologies.

Maintenance and Precautions

Regular maintenance is essential to ensure the accuracy and longevity of a pneumatic component test bench. This includes calibrating sensors, checking for leaks, and lubricating moving parts. Operators should follow safety guidelines to prevent over-pressurization, which can damage components or the bench itself. It's also important to use compatible fittings and seals to avoid leaks and ensure reliable test results.
